In a world where software is increasingly delivered through the cloud, the design of user interfaces for Software-as-a-Service (SaaS) products has become a critical factor for success.
A well-crafted UI not only captivates users visually but also enhances their overall experience, fostering long-term loyalty.
Understanding the essential principles of SaaS UI design is key to creating engaging products that resonate with users and stand out in a competitive market.
Define SaaS UI Design and Its Core Components
When we discuss SaaS UI design, we're exploring Software-as-a-Service, which is software that users access via the internet. This setup allows people to use applications without needing to install or manage them on their own devices. As cloud-based solutions become more popular, the design of these user interfaces plays a significant role in the success of SaaS products. The interface should not only be visually appealing but also work smoothly, providing an experience that keeps users engaged.
At its core, SaaS UI design focuses on creating an intuitive and efficient user experience. This involves understanding user needs, preferences, and behaviors and translating that knowledge into a design that facilitates easy navigation and interaction. The goal is to ensure that users can achieve their objectives with minimal effort and confusion, which is vital for retaining customers in a competitive market.
Understand the Role of UI and UX in SaaS
UI and UX are terms that people often confuse, but they serve different purposes in design. UI focuses on the visual aspects of an application, like its layout, colors, buttons, and all the elements that users see and interact with. It’s about ensuring everything looks appealing and is easy to grasp quickly. In contrast, UX covers the entire experience a user has while using the software. This includes how simple it is to sign up, how intuitive it is to navigate through features and how effectively they can complete their tasks.
An appealing user interface can draw people in, while a strong user experience keeps them interested. When these two elements work together effectively, the product becomes easy to navigate, encourages interaction and enhances user satisfaction. Companies that pay attention to both UI and UX during their design process often see lower turnover rates and build a more loyal customer base.
Identify Key Characteristics of SaaS Products
SaaS products come with some unique characteristics that differentiate them from traditional software offerings. One of the standout features is the subscription-based model, which means users typically pay a recurring fee rather than a one-time purchase. This model places a strong emphasis on customer retention, making it essential for SaaS UI design to focus on creating a positive user experience that encourages long-term use.
Another key characteristic is the ability to continuously update and improve the software. Unlike traditional software, which may require users to download updates, SaaS products can be updated in real time. This means that developers must consider how design changes impact the user experience. The UI should be adaptable, accommodating new features or functionalities without overwhelming users.
Given the cloud-based nature of SaaS, users now expect to access services seamlessly across different devices. This highlights the importance of responsive UI design, which should ensure that the interface works smoothly on desktops, tablets and smartphones. Striking the right balance among these features is key to developing a SaaS product that not only fulfills user expectations but also stands out in a competitive market.
Implement Practical Best Practices for SaaS UI Design
When it comes to creating a successful SaaS UI, there are several best practices that can greatly improve user satisfaction and engagement. It’s not just about aesthetics; it’s about designing a system that feels intuitive and is simple to navigate. A well-thought-out design can really influence how users interact with your product, which can lead to better retention rates and overall success. Let’s explore some practical strategies that can enhance your SaaS UI design.
Prioritize User Experience and Intuitive Navigation
User experience should always be at the forefront of your design process. Think about how your users will interact with your product from the moment they land on your site to when they’ve completed their tasks. Intuitive navigation is key here. Users should be able to find what they need without having to think too hard about it. This means organizing content logically, keeping menus clear and allowing users to move seamlessly from one section to another. Intuitive design not only improves usability but also builds trust, encouraging users to explore your offering more deeply.
Ensure Mobile Responsiveness and Cross-device Consistency
Nowadays, people use all sorts of devices to access software. Whether they’re at their desk or using their phone while out and about, your design needs to be flexible. Having a design that adapts to different screen sizes is essential. A responsive design makes sure your application looks great and works well on any device. You want your users to enjoy a seamless experience, no matter how they interact with your SaaS product. This kind of consistency strengthens your brand and helps users switch between devices without any hassle.
Leverage Data-Driven Design and User Research
Data is your friend when it comes to UI design. By leveraging analytics and user research, you can gain insights into how people are using your application. This understanding allows you to make informed decisions about design changes and enhancements. For example, if you notice that users frequently drop off at a certain stage in your onboarding process, it may indicate that the design isn't intuitive enough. Regularly gathering feedback through surveys and user testing can guide your design choices and ensure you’re meeting the needs of your users.
Maintain Design Consistency and Visual Language
Consistency in design helps users feel at home with your product. When colors, fonts and button styles are harmonized throughout your application, it reduces cognitive load and makes navigation smoother. Establish a clear visual language that aligns with your brand identity. This means using a cohesive color palette and typography that speaks to your brand while also considering legibility and accessibility. A consistent design not only enhances usability but also reinforces your brand image, making your product more recognizable and trustworthy.
Focus on Security, Accessibility and Performance Optimization
In the SaaS landscape, security and performance are essential. Users need to feel confident that their data is protected and that confidence starts with a design that clearly conveys your security measures. Ensure that your authentication processes are both simple and secure. It’s also important to think about accessibility in your design. This means making sure your application is usable for people with different abilities; features like text-to-speech and keyboard navigation can help make your product more inclusive. Don't overlook the importance of performance optimization either. A fast-loading interface will keep users engaged and minimize frustration, which is vital for retaining them.
By implementing these best practices, you can create a SaaS UI that not only looks good but also serves your users effectively. This user-centered approach is essential for driving engagement and building a loyal customer base.
Take Action: Design and Iterate Your SaaS UI/UX Effectively
When you're designing your SaaS UI/UX, taking action is key. It's not enough to just have a great idea; you need to bring that idea to life in a way that truly connects with users. The design process should be flexible, allowing for changes based on real-world feedback and interactions. This way, the final product will not only work well but also be enjoyable to use.
The journey begins with sketching out your ideas. This brainstorming phase is where you can let your creativity flow freely. You don’t need to be an artist; just getting your thoughts on paper can help clarify your vision. Once you have a clearer picture, it’s time to create wireframes. These are basically the blueprints of your app, mapping out how users will navigate through your software. Prototyping is the next step, allowing you to build a more interactive version of your design. This is where you can play around with user flows and see how everything fits together before diving into the actual development.
Sketch, Wireframe and Prototype Your SaaS Interface
Sketching, wireframing and prototyping are essential steps in the design process. Starting with sketches helps you explore different ideas quickly. You can jot down various layouts, features and interactions without worrying about how it looks. It’s all about getting the concepts out there.
Once you have a few sketches, wireframing comes into play. This is where you start to define the structure of your SaaS application more clearly. Wireframes focus on layout and functionality without getting distracted by colors or graphics. They are simple representations that show where elements will be positioned and how users will interact with them. After wireframing, prototyping allows you to take things to the next level. You can create a clickable version of your design that simulates the user experience. This not only helps you visualize the final product but also lets you test how intuitive the navigation is. By iterating through these stages, you can refine your design before it goes into development.
Gather User Feedback and Continuously Iterate Your Design
Once you have a prototype, it’s time to gather feedback. This is where the magic happens. Real users can provide insights that you might not have considered. It’s vital to watch how they interact with your design, noting where they struggle or get confused. User testing can reveal pain points and highlight features that resonate well. Encourage honest feedback and be prepared to make changes based on what you learn.
Continuous iteration plays a vital role in the design process. It’s not just a one-time effort. As you gather feedback, make sure to refine your design accordingly. This might involve adjusting certain features, enhancing navigation or streamlining processes. Each iteration brings you closer to a better user experience. The aim is to create a product that feels intuitive and seamless for users, so being adaptable and open to adjustments is important.
Avoid Feature Creep by Focusing on Core Functionalities
As you work through the design process, it’s easy to get carried away with new ideas and features. This is often referred to as feature creep and it can dilute your product’s effectiveness. While it’s tempting to add every cool feature that comes to mind, focus on what truly matters. Start with the core functionalities that address your users’ primary needs.
By focusing on the essentials, you make sure your product stays simple and easy to use. It's more effective to really shine in a few important features than to provide an overwhelming number of options. Once your core functionalities are in place, you can look into the possibility of adding new features based on what users want and their feedback. This thoughtful approach not only keeps your design tidy but also helps keep users engaged and satisfied.
Prepare for 2025: Emerging Trends and Advanced Concepts in SaaS UI Design
As we look ahead to 2025, the landscape of SaaS UI design is evolving rapidly, driven by technological advancements and changing user expectations. To stay competitive, it’s essential to embrace new trends and concepts that enhance user experience and engagement. The future of SaaS is about creating seamless interactions that feel personalized, intuitive and engaging. With that in mind, let’s explore some of the key trends shaping SaaS UI design.
Adopt Omnichannel and Personalized User Experiences
One of the most significant shifts in SaaS UI design is the move towards omnichannel experiences. Today’s users interact with products across various devices and platforms, from desktop computers to smartphones and tablets. Imagine starting a task on your laptop and seamlessly continuing it on your phone without a hitch. This kind of fluidity is what users expect. To achieve this, SaaS providers need to ensure that their interfaces are consistent and cohesive, regardless of the device being used.
Personalization is essential to this trend. Users really value experiences that align with their unique needs and preferences. By tapping into data and insights about user behavior, SaaS companies can create interfaces and features that feel more relevant and intuitive. Take Netflix, for example; it recommends shows based on what you've watched and that’s the kind of personalization users are starting to expect from SaaS products. It’s all about making users feel acknowledged and understood, which can greatly enhance their overall experience.
Incorporate Gamification and Interactive Onboarding Strategies
Gamification is another trend gaining traction in SaaS UI design. It’s not just about making things fun; it’s about enhancing engagement and motivating users to interact with the product. By incorporating elements like points, badges or challenges, SaaS platforms can encourage users to explore features and complete tasks. This approach can transform mundane tasks into enjoyable experiences, leading to higher retention rates.
Interactive onboarding is a natural extension of gamification. Instead of overwhelming new users with lengthy tutorials, consider creating engaging onboarding experiences that guide them through the product’s key features. Think of it as a guided tour where users can learn by doing, rather than just reading. This not only helps users grasp the core functionalities but also builds their confidence in using the product. A well-crafted onboarding process can be the difference between a user who sticks around and one who leaves due to confusion or frustration.
Utilize Advanced Analytics and Screen Recording for UX Optimization
To really grasp how users interact with your SaaS product, it’s important to utilize advanced analytics and screen recording tools. These technologies offer great insights into user behavior, showing you what’s effective and what isn’t. Just think about being able to pinpoint where users struggle or which features they find most engaging. This information can guide you in making smart choices about design improvements and feature upgrades.
Screen recording, in particular, offers a front-row seat to user interactions. It’s like watching a live demonstration of how people navigate your product. By analyzing these recordings, you can identify pain points, misunderstandings and areas for improvement. This kind of user-centric approach not only helps refine your design but also fosters a culture of continuous improvement. As you gather feedback and insights, you can iterate on your design, ensuring that it evolves in tandem with user needs and expectations.
Getting ready for 2025 in SaaS UI design means embracing fresh trends and ideas. By prioritizing seamless experiences across different platforms, adding gamification elements and utilizing advanced analytics, you can enhance user engagement and satisfaction. The goal is to design interfaces that not only meet user needs but also bring them joy. After all, providing an outstanding user experience is vital for thriving in the SaaS realm.
Conclusion
Effective SaaS UI design plays a vital role in crafting engaging and user-friendly experiences that help retain customers and boost their satisfaction.
By understanding the core components of UI and UX, as well as the unique characteristics of SaaS products, designers can implement best practices that prioritize intuitive navigation, responsiveness and security.
As we look toward 2025, embracing emerging trends such as personalized experiences, gamification and advanced analytics will be essential for staying competitive in the evolving landscape of software design.
A thoughtful, user-centered approach can really improve usability and play a significant role in the long-term success of SaaS offerings.